Governor Atty. Jose V. Gambito called for unity, integrity, and a people-first approach in governance during a courtesy visit by the members of the 12th Sangguniang Panlalawigan to his office today,July 3.
The delegation, led by Vice Governor Eufemia Ang Dacayo, included all regular and ex-officio members of the provincial board. The visit was a gesture of support and solidarity with the governor’s administration.
In his remarks, Governor Gambito appealed to the board members to act with honesty and always consider the welfare of the people above all else. “I urge you to be honest with yourselves. If a proposal is truly for the benefit of our people, I ask for your support,” he said. “I will never request any legislative action from the Sangguniang Panlalawigan unless it serves the best interests of the Novo Vizcayanos. I assure you, I will not seek funds for projects that only serve my political interests.”
Gambito also emphasized the importance of setting aside political differences for the greater good. “We may not always share the same political alignments, but I hope this will not stop us from supporting programs that will benefit our province,” he said.
He further encouraged the board members to make decisions based on their conscience and not on external influences. “Please do not let anyone sway your judgment. Act according to your conscience. If we disagree because of our differing perspectives, I understand—that is democracy. But if our differences are simply because we are not political allies, that would be disappointing, because it is the people who will ultimately suffer,” Gambito stated.
“The people have entrusted us with the opportunity to serve. Let us use this chance wisely and work together for the benefit of our constituents,” he added. “Let us not waste the opportunity that has been given to us. We will not be here forever—so let us do what is right while we still have the chance, so that when our time is over, we will have no regrets about how we served.”
The courtesy call reflected a renewed commitment among provincial leaders to uphold Governor Gambito’s advocacy for unity, integrity, and genuine public service for the continued progress of Nueva Vizcaya.
